Inpatient Detoxification -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Facilities - Macon, GA.

Inpatient detoxification is recommended when someone is withdrawing from substance use considering withdrawal can be dangerous. While in an inpatient detoxification setting in Macon individuals can be closely watched for symptoms of drug or alcohol withdrawal that could cause health risks or even death in more severe cases. an individual with alcoholism for example will need to be watched closely and likely given certain prescription medications that would prevent delirium tremens and seizures. Prescription benzodiazepine withdrawal is another example that could cause very similar withdrawal symptoms, and medical professionals in the inpatient detox center can minimize health risks.

There is not an exact process for each individual in detoxification, because of the unique health differences that each person exhibits when arriving to the detoxification facility. An individual who is basically in good health may go through detox for 3 or 4 days and be discharged without much intervention, while a different person may need to have comprehensive oversight and medical intervention for a couple weeks. Health safety is of the utmost concern, as well as a transition to treatment for clients who need to go to an actual drug and alcohol recovery center once detox is complete. Many detox facilities work with drug treatment programs to make this transition possible, due to the fact that detox is merely the first step in a much more comprehensive recovery plan for recovering addicts.
